Château de Chambord: The Architectural Marvel

The first stop, Château de Chambord, is the largest Renaissance castle in the Loire Valley. Its size alone commands attention—over 440 rooms and 80 staircases, including the famous double helix staircase allegedly inspired by Leonardo da Vinci. Château Royal de Blois: French Royalty’s Residence

Post-lunch, you’ll visit Château Royal de Blois, a castle that served as a royal residence for several French kings. This site is praised for its stunning architectural evolution, blending Gothic, Renaissance, and Classical styles.
